Marion Oaks, FL Utility & Living Guide

Marion Oaks is an unincorporated community and census-designated place (CDP) in Marion County, Florida, United States. It is part of the Ocala Metropolitan Statistical Area.

Living in Marion Oaks, summers are intense — Aug highs average 90.2°F, while winters stay mild, with Jan lows rarely below 49.3°F. At just 303 heating degree days per year, home heating costs are minimal. The area receives 51.2 inches of rainfall per year. Within 5 miles: 5 parks, 1 grocery, 1 dining spot and 1 school. For hospital care, the nearest facility is in a neighboring city. Median household income: $68,180. With a 9.3% poverty rate and 79.3% homeownership, the community reflects a stable residential mix. Nearby cities: Belleview (9mi E), The Villages (12mi SE), Ocala (13mi N). Air quality is Good — avg AQI 39 over the past week.

The housing market in Marion Oaks is growing, with a mix of single-family homes and townhouses. Prices remain relatively affordable compared to nearby urban areas like Ocala.

☀️ Seasonal Utility Costs

Summer months see higher electric bills due to air conditioning usage, while winter months are milder with lower utility costs.

🏛️ Local Tax Details

Property tax millage rate is approximately 1.2%. No local surtaxes specific to Marion Oaks.

👶 Family & Stroller Friendliness

6/10: Sidewalks are present in newer neighborhoods, but older areas lack consistent pedestrian infrastructure. Parks are accessible but may require driving.
